Population (year 2000): 488. Estimated population in July 2006: 519 (+6.4% change)
 
Males: 238   (48.8%)
Females: 250   (51.2%)

Grand Isle County

Median resident age:   39.2 years
Vermont median age:   37.7 years

Zip codes: 05440 .

Estimated median household income in 2005: $33,200 (it was $30,536 in 2000)
Alburg   $33,200
Vermont:   $45,686

Estimated median house/condo value in 2005: $130,300 (it was $80,400 in 2000)
Alburg   $130,300
Vermont:   $173,400

Ancestries: French (34.4%), French Canadian (15.2%), English (11.3%), Irish (7.8%), United States (5.1%), Scottish (4.3%).

Current Local Time: EST time zone

Incorporated in 1916

Elevation: 124 feet

Land area: 0.64 square miles.

Population density: 808 people per square mile

For population 25 years and over in Alburg

  • High school or higher: 71.8%
  • Bachelor's degree or higher: 11.6%
  • Graduate or professional degree: 5.9%
  • Unemployed: 5.4%
  • Mean travel time to work: 29.8 minutes

For population 15 years and over in Alburg village

  • Never married: 19.3%
  • Now married: 60.2%
  • Separated: 1.0%
  • Widowed: 10.0%
  • Divorced: 9.5%

Drinking water stations with addresses in Alburg and their reported violations in the past:
ALBURG VILLAGE WATER SYSTEM (Address: 1 FIREHOUSE RD, Population served: 467, Surface_water):
Past health violations:
  • MCL, Average - Between APR-2004 and JUN-2004, Contaminant: Total Haloacetic Acids (HAA5)
  • MCL, Average - Between JAN-2003 and MAR-2003, Contaminant: Total Haloacetic Acids (HAA5). Follow-up actions: St Public Notif received (APR-30-2004), St Public Notif requested (JAN-01-2005), St Violation/Reminder Notice (JAN-01-2005)
Past monitoring violations:
  • CCR Complete Failure to Report - Between OCT-19-1999 and JUL-10-2000, Consumer Confidence Rule. Follow-up actions: St AO (w/o penalty) issued (MAY-09-2000), St Compliance achieved (JUL-10-2000)
  • Monitoring, Routine/Repeat (SWTR-Filter) - In MAY-1998. Follow-up actions: St Public Notif requested (JUN-01-1998), St Violation/Reminder Notice (JUN-01-1998)
  • Monitoring, Routine/Repeat (SWTR-Filter) - In FEB-1998. Follow-up actions: St Public Notif requested (MAR-01-1998), St Violation/Reminder Notice (MAR-01-1998)
  • 2 regular monitoring violations
